Title :
A study on the effective road capacity and the modified road capacity: new evaluation parameters for traffic flow evaluation

Abstract :
In this paper effective road capacity and modified road capacity are proposed as new parameters for traffic flow evaluation. By using these parameters, possible impacts of an inter-vehicle communications network under autonomous cruising and platooning are evaluated. These evaluations are carried out using the interchange highway road traffic flow simulator developed by the authors. It is shown that an inter-vehicle communications network is effective for improving the modified road capacity
